Wall, ceiling and floor protection
Straaltechniek International has several solutions available to protect the cabin walls, ceiling, doors and floor against the effects of blasting media. This often results in a combination of different options. Below you will find a matrix with a description of the different options as well as advantages and disadvantages.

The advantages and disadvantages at a glance:
| Material | Color | Thickness | Benefits |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Plastic cloth | White | 1 mm | Light, easy to assemble | Less resistant to heavy loads |
| Free-hanging, so optimal energy-absorbing | During sweeping or sliding of the blasting media, wear can easily occur on the tarpaulin | |||
| Are tailor-made | ||||
| High light reflection | ||||
| Rubber | Black | 3mm | Strong (due to nylon inlays) | Heavy |
| Good resistance to heavy loads | More difficult (time consuming) assembly | |||
| Dark (no light reflection) | ||||
| White | 3mm (standard) | Strong (due to nylon inlays) | Heavy | |
| Good resistance to heavy loads | More difficult (time consuming) assembly | |||
| High light reflection | ||||
| Steel plate | Black | 5 mm | Best wear resistance | Permanent (not “movable”) |
| Can be used to support blasting products | Highest investment | |||
| Easy during sweeping or sliding of the blasting media | Dark (no light reflection) | |||
| Polyurethane (new) | Choice | Choice | Very durable, extremely long life | High investment |
